Work Department

Business legal services - insolvency

Position

Doug has considerable experience in all aspects of insolvency, with a particular specialism in property insolvency. He acts for banks, insolvency practitioners and businesses in relation to any situation requiring insolvency or restructuring advice. Doug also has a large and successful practice dealing with both bulk/Fixed Charge LPA Receivership instructions and also bespoke and high-value LPA/Fixed Charge Receiverships and property recovery from a number of high street banks and other lenders.

Yorkshire and the Humber > Finance > Insolvency and corporate recovery

Fielding a large team spread across its Leeds and Sheffield offices, Irwin Mitchell‘s restructuring and insolvency practice handles the full breadth of contentious and non-contentious work for a client base of banks, lenders, insolvency practitioners and restructuring professionals. Doug Robertson and Tom Paton jointly lead the team from Leeds and Sheffield respectively; Robertson specialises in property insolvency, while Paton also leads the firm’s national creditors services team.
